Topological Superfluid in P-band Optical Lattice

In this paper by studying p-band fermionic system with nearest neighbor attractive interaction we find translation symmetry protected Z2 topological superfluid (TSF) that is characterized by a special fermion parity pattern at high symmetry points in momentum space k=(0,0), (0,pi), (pi,0), (pi,pi). Such Z2 TSF supports the robust Majorana edge modes and a new type of low energy excitation - (supersymmetric) Z2 link-excitation. In the end we address a possible realization of such interacting p-band fermions with Z2 TSF.
